Output 29b1853086f6c452ae7eb259d356131afdce8ee7cabc4fd471514515459817c6:17

value
620000
script pubkey
OP_0 OP_PUSHBYTES_20 de491ee9747f5718db0b6f19a22edf66ae6be578
address
bc1qmey3a6t50at33kctduv6ytklv6hxhetc3zszw8
transaction
29b1853086f6c452ae7eb259d356131afdce8ee7cabc4fd471514515459817c6
spent
true